Cleaners at Thyolo district hospital down tools to force employers to pay two months salaries
Cleaners at Thyolo district hospital working under Zamathu Investment have put down their tools in attempt to force their employer pay them their two months salaries.
The cleaners who are 37 in total told us their employer has been playing hide and seek games each time they ask for their salaries which they say is K25, 000 each per month.
They said up until today, they have not been paid their June and July salaries.
“We have been working at Thyolo district hospital since 2014 with two different companies and were receiving their salaries in time but since the coming of Zamathu Investment in July, 2019, we have been struggling to receive our already meager salaries,” said the cleaners.
They said they started boycotting work on Monday afternoon to force their employer pay them their two month salary arrears.
